In this premiere, Marge is struck by nostalgia for her high school days as a stage manager. She attempts to restage her school's production of Y2K: The Movie with the original cast, only to realize that her role as the "star of the backstage" was perhaps not as glamorous or appreciated as she remembered.

: Critics praised the ambition of the episode. The A.V. Club and other reviewers noted that the songwriting was top-tier and that Kristen Bell’s involvement added a fresh layer of emotion to Marge’s character. For fans of musical theater, the parodies of Rent , Chicago , and Wicked were highlights.
